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Rails6.0.0 の新機能
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
pokotyamu
May 10, 2019
Technology
160
0
Share
Rails6.0.0 の新機能
pokotyamu
May 10, 2019
More Decks by pokotyamu
See All by pokotyamu
エンタメ好きが見る B リーグ
pokotyamu
0
41
アジャイルの知見から新卒研修作り、そして組織作り
pokotyamu
0
230
プロダクト作りと新卒研修作り、そして組織作り
pokotyamu
1
300
アジャイル・スクラム研修2025
pokotyamu
0
630
ふりかえり研修2025
pokotyamu
1
1.9k
新卒交流ワークショップ
pokotyamu
0
830
CTI の基礎コース受けてきた
pokotyamu
1
290
feedforce 青山オフィスへの行き方
pokotyamu
0
370
格ゲーから学ぶコーチング
pokotyamu
1
190
Other Decks in Technology
See All in Technology
AI時代 に増える データ活用先
takahal
0
350
ボトムアップの改善の火を灯し続けろ!〜支援現場で学んだ、消えないための3つの打ち手〜 / 20260509 Kazuki Mori
shift_evolve
PRO
1
250
Building a Study Buddy AI Agent from Scratch: From Passive Chatbots to Autonomous Systems
itchimonji
0
110
雑談は、センサーだった
bitkey
PRO
0
120
Shipping AI Agents — Lessons from Production
vvatanabe
0
300
ServiceNow Knowledge 26 の歩き方
manarobot
0
270
AI時代の品質はテストプロセスの作り直し #scrumniigata
kyonmm
PRO
3
580
巨大プラットフォームを進化させる「第3のROI」
recruitengineers
PRO
2
2k
はじめての MagicPod生成AI機能 機能紹介から活用方法まで
magicpod
0
130
GitHub Copilot CLI と VS Code Agent Mode の使い分け
tomokusaba
0
120
小さいVue.jsを30分で作る
hal_spidernight
0
110
UIライブラリに依存しすぎないReact Native設計を目指して
grandbig
0
180
Featured
See All Featured
Templates, Plugins, & Blocks: Oh My! Creating the theme that thinks of everything
marktimemedia
31
2.8k
Darren the Foodie - Storyboard
khoart
PRO
3
3.3k
Scaling GitHub
holman
464
140k
Typedesign – Prime Four
hannesfritz
42
3k
The Success of Rails: Ensuring Growth for the Next 100 Years
eileencodes
47
8.1k
[RailsConf 2023 Opening Keynote] The Magic of Rails
eileencodes
31
10k
Code Review Best Practice
trishagee
74
20k
The Limits of Empathy - UXLibs8
cassininazir
1
320
Future Trends and Review - Lecture 12 - Web Technologies (1019888BNR)
signer
PRO
0
3.5k
The AI Revolution Will Not Be Monopolized: How open-source beats economies of scale, even for LLMs
inesmontani
PRO
3
3.4k
Navigating Weather and Climate Data
rabernat
0
180
Put a Button on it: Removing Barriers to Going Fast.
kastner
60
4.2k
Transcript
3BJMTհ ''-5!QPLPUZBNV
ࣗݾհ w ాӳ༞ !QPLPUZBNV w ৽ଔ w ೝఆεΫϥϜϚελʔ w
ଔͰ།Ұͣͬͱ3BJMTॻ͍ͯΔ
ࠓͷݩωλ w (JUIVCSBJMTSBJMT w 3BJMT(VJEFT w ͗͵·৽ฉ w 3BJMT%.
͘ઙ͘ र͍͖ͬͯ·͢
͜ͷൃද࣌ͷڥ
͜ͷൃද࣌ͷڥ 3VCZ 3BJMTSD
SBJMTOFXͰͷมԽ
8FCQBDL͕༻ҙ͞ΕΔ w :BSOΛΠϯετʔϧ͓ͯ͘͠ඞཁ͕͋Δ w SBJMTOFXͷ࣌ͰɺZBSOJOTUBMMΛ࣮ߦ͢Δ w CJOZBSO͕࡞ΒΕΔ
ۄػೳᶃ
"DUJPO.BJMCPY
֓ཁͦͷ̍ w "DUJPO.BJMFS w ϝʔϧͷૹ৴ʹؔ͢Δػೳఏڙ w "DUJPO.BJMCPY w ϝʔϧͷड৴ʹؔ͢Δػೳఏڙ
֓ཁͦͷ̎ 3BJMTΞϓϦ ϝʔϧαʔϏε ૢ࡞ IPPL
֓ཁͦͷ̏ w "DUJPO.BJMCPY*OCPVOE&NBJMΫϥεͱͯ͠ѻΘΕΔ w ϞσϧͷΑ͏ʹૢ࡞Մೳ w ϝʔϧͷอଘॲཧʹ"DUJWF4UPSBHFΛ͍ͬͯΔ w 4ͳͲͷΫϥυετϨʔδʹอଘՄೳ w
σϑΥϧτͰআॲཧՄೳ
αϙʔτ͍ͯ͠ΔαʔϏε w .BJMHVO w .BOESJMM w 1PTUNBSL w 4FOE(SJE
"NB[PO4&4͔Β ৄࡉ
͍ಓ ྫ w ड͚औͬͨϝʔϧจ໘͔Βࣗಈฦ৴ϝʔϧͷૹ৴ w ड͚औͬͨϝʔϧͷใ %#ͷσʔλΛ༩ͯ͠999 w #PVODFϝʔϧʹϑοΫͯ͠Ϣʔβʔͷใߋ৽
ۄػೳᶄ
"DUJPO5FYU
-JWF
ཪଆͰಈ͘ "DUJWF4UPSBHF
֓ཁ w ϑΝΠϧͷΞοϓϩʔυͱɺͦͷϑΝΠϧΛ"DUJWF 3FDPSEΦϒδΣΫτͷؔ࿈͚Λ؆୯ʹͬͯ͘ΕΔ w 3BJMT͔Βඪ४HFNԽͨ͠
Έ %# BDUJWF@TUPSBHF@CMPCT BDUJWF@TUPSBHF@BUUBDINFOUT ϑΝΠϧͷ ϝλใ Ϟσϧͱͷ ؔ࿈͚
ରԠετϨʔδαʔϏε w "NB[PO4 w (PPHMF$MPVE4UPSBHF w .JDSPTPGU"[VSF4UPSBHF w ʢϩʔΧϧʣ
Ϟσϧͷؔ࿈͚ ͜Ε͚ͩͰ0,
BUUBDIBCMFͳΦϒδΣΫτ w "DUJPO%JTQBUDI)UUQ6QMPBEFE'JMF w 'PSN͔ΒQPTU͞ΕͨpMF w TJHOFE@CMPC@JE w ΞοϓϩʔυࡁΈͷϑΝΠϧࢀর༻*% w
*0Ϋϥε w "DUJWF4UPSBHF#MPC w طʹBUUBDI͞Ε͍ͯΔϑΝΠϧ
ͦͷଞϝιου w EFUBDI ؔ࿈ͷΈআ w QVSHF ࣮ϑΝΠϧؚΊͯআ w QVSHF@MBUFS QVSHFΛඇಉظ࣮ߦ
w VSM@GPSఴϑΝΠϧͷϦϯΫ࡞ EFGBVMU༗ޮ
೦ϙΠϯτ w 4ͷ߹ɺCVDLFUԼʹϑΝΠϧ͕ஔ͞ΕΔ w ڥ୯ҐͰ͔͠CVDLFUΛ͚Εͳ͍ w શΦϒδΣΫτͰɺBDUJWF@TUPSBHF@BUUBDINFOUTΛڞ ༗ͯ͠͠·͏
ϑΝΠϧͷஔ͖ॴ ਓ͕ؒཧ͠ͳͯ͘Α͘ͳ͍ʁ
ۄػೳᶅ
1BSBMMFM5FTU
.JOJUFTUઐ༻
UFTU@IFMQFSSC
ͭͷQJEͰ࣮ߦ͞Ε͍ͯΔ
ۄػೳᶆ
.VMUJ%BUBCBTF
DPOpHEBUBCBTFZNM
͍ํ
ࢀߟ13 w w w w
ࡉ͔͍ϝιουՃ
"DUJPO1BDL
ϑΝΠϧҠಈ w "DUJPO%JTQBUDI)UUQ1BSBNFUFS'JMUFS "DUJWF4VQQPSU1BSBNFUFS'JMUFS w ϩάʹύεϫʔυͱ͔ػີใΛࡌͤͳ͍Α͏ʹϚεΫ͢ ΔΈͰͬͨΓ
$POUFOU%JTQPTJUJPOϔομʔ ͷϑΝΠϧ໊ΛΤϯίʔυ͢Δ
"DUJPO%JTQBDI3FRVFTU4FTTJPOͰ EJH͕͑ΔΑ͏ʹͳͬͨ
"DUJWF4VQQPSU
࣌ൺֱ
CFGPSF BGUFS Ϩγʔό͕Ҿͷ࣌ࠁΑΓ લʁޙʁͱ͍͏ϝιου
"SSBZFYUSBDU ݅ʹϚονͨ͠ͷΛ আ֎ͨ͠ϦετΛ࡞
)BTIEFFQ@USBOTGPSN@WBMVFT CEDC ωετͨ͠ϋογϡͷมߋ
"DUJWF3FDPSE
SBJMTECQSFQBSF w %#͕ͳ͚ΕTFUVQ w %#͕͋ΕNJHSBUF w ࠷ޙʹTFFEσʔλΛ४උ͢Δ
DPNNJUޙʹIPPL
"DUJWF3FDPSE3FMBUJPO BOOPUBUF 42-ʹίϝϯτͤΔ
"DUJWF3FDPSEJOTFSU@BMM #VMLJOTFSUඪ४ରԠʂ ˞%#͕ରԠ͍ͯ͠Δ࣌ͷΈ
"DUJWF3FDPSEJOTFSU@BMM DBMMCBDL WBMJEBUJPO ࣮ߦ͞Εͳ͍
EJSUZUSBDLJOHͷߴԽ
EJSUZUSBDLJOHͷߴԽ
EJSUZUSBDLJOHͷߴԽ dഒ ͘ͳͬͨʂ
"DUJWF3FDPSEEFTUSPZ@CZ Ұ4&-&$5͕࣮ߦ͞Εͯ 5SBOTBDUJPOΛ࡞ͯ͢͠আ
"DUJWF.PEFM
'MPBUܕͷWBMJEBUJPO #JH%FDJNBMܕʹΩϟετ͞ΕΔ
Ҏ্͕ !QPLPUZBNV͕ ؾʹͳͬͨ3BJMTSD
ࠓޙͷ3BJMT
3BJMTͷςʔϚ 3BJMT%.ΑΓ
%&70140/3"*-4 w %PDLFS w LTͰͷΦʔέετϨʔγϣϯ
ΞϓϦέʔγϣϯʹ ΑΓྗͰ͖Δੈք
ࠓޙ3BJMT ָ͠ΜͰ͜͏☀